Ingredients, Substitutions & Foolproof Tips
- ¾ cup unsalted butter: This adds richness and moisture to the brownies.
- ½ cup Dutch process cocoa powder: Provides a deep chocolate flavor that’s essential for that classic brownie taste.
- 4 oz semisweet or dark chocolate, chopped: Enhances the fudginess and depth of flavor.
- 3 large eggs: Binds the ingredients together and contributes to the brownies’ structure.
- 1 cup granulated sugar: Sweetens the brownies perfectly.
- ½ cup light brown sugar: Adds moisture and a subtle molasses flavor.
- 1 teaspoon vanilla extract: Enhances all flavors in the batter.
- ½ cup all-purpose flour: Helps form the structure while keeping the texture soft.
- 1 teaspoon kosher salt: Balances the sweetness gracefully.
- 1 teaspoon espresso powder: Intensifies the chocolate flavor.
For the Cream Cheese Frosting:
- ¾ cup unsalted butter, at room temperature: Creates a creamy and spreadable frosting.
- 3 ¾ cups confectioner’s sugar: Sweetens and thickens the frosting.
- 1 teaspoon vanilla extract: Adds flavor to the frosting.
- ½ teaspoon kosher salt: Maintains a balanced sweetness.
- 4 oz cold cream cheese: Acts as the primary ingredient in the frosting for its creamy richness.
- ½ cup Dutch processed cocoa powder: For a chocolatey twist on the frosting.
- 1 tablespoon heavy cream (optional): To achieve desired frosting consistency.
Step-by-Step Directions
- Preheat: Preheat oven to 350°F (175°C). This warms your kitchen and sets the stage for baking.
- Melt Butter and Chocolate: In a saucepan over low heat, melt ¾ cup unsalted butter with the chopped chocolate until smooth. Stir constantly to avoid burning.
- Mix Sugars and Eggs: Remove from heat, stir in granulated and brown sugars; add eggs one at a time, mixing well after each addition for a smooth batter.
- Add Vanilla: Stir in vanilla extract, which enhances the rich flavors of your brownies.
- Sift Dry Ingredients: In a bowl, sift flour, cocoa, salt, and espresso powder together to combine and aerate.
- Combine Mixtures: Fold dry ingredients into wet mixture until combined, being careful not to overmix.
- Pour Batter: Pour batter into greased 9×13-inch pan, spreading it evenly to ensure uniform baking.
- Bake: Bake for 20-25 minutes; let cool before frosting. The brownies are done when a toothpick inserted in the center comes out with a few moist crumbs.
- Make Frosting: For frosting, beat cream cheese, softened butter, confectioners’ sugar, vanilla, and salt until smooth and creamy.
- Frost & Serve: Frost cooled brownies, then slice and serve while admiring your handiwork—simple and satisfying!
Common Mistakes to Avoid & Pro Tips
- Overmixing: This can make your brownies tough. Mix just until combined for the best texture.
- Not Cooling Before Frosting: Ensure brownies are completely cool to prevent the frosting from melting off.
- Untreated Pan: Always grease your pan to avoid sticky situations when trying to remove the brownies.
- Incorrect Oven Temperature: Make sure your oven is properly calibrated; an accurate temperature is crucial for perfect brownies.
Pro Tips:
- Experiment with Mix-Ins: Nuts, chocolate chips, or dried fruit can add texture and flavor.
- Cutting: Use a non-serrated knife for cleaner cuts, especially after refrigerating your brownies.
- Serving Temperature: Serve at room temperature or slightly chilled; both are delightful.

How to Store Chocolate Brownies with Cream Cheese Frosting
Store your brownies in an airtight container at room temperature for up to 3 days. For longer freshness, keep them refrigerated, where they can last up to a week. Ensure the container is tightly sealed to maintain their texture and flavor.
Can You Freeze Chocolate Brownies with Cream Cheese Frosting?
Yes! You can freeze chocolate brownies with cream cheese frosting. Wrap them tightly in plastic wrap, then in aluminum foil, and place them in the freezer. They will stay fresh for up to three months. To enjoy, simply thaw them overnight in the refrigerator and let them come to room temperature before serving.
Frequently Asked Questions
What type of chocolate do I use for the brownies?
You can use either semisweet or dark chocolate, depending on your taste preference. Semisweet offers a classic taste, while dark chocolate provides a richer, more intense flavor.
Can I make these brownies gluten-free?
Yes! Substitute all-purpose flour with a 1:1 gluten-free flour blend for a delightful gluten-free version.
How can I make the frosting lighter?
If you prefer a lighter texture, add a tablespoon of heavy cream or milk to the frosting while mixing until you reach your desired consistency.
Can I skip the espresso powder?
While espresso powder enhances the chocolate flavor, you can skip it if you don’t have it on hand. The brownies will still be delicious!
